Transaction 2393e0592b218151846dece41c71cd037cd475f1761a11c3e897bce59e9632fa
1 Input
2 Outputs
- 2393e0592b218151846dece41c71cd037cd475f1761a11c3e897bce59e9632fa:0
- 2393e0592b218151846dece41c71cd037cd475f1761a11c3e897bce59e9632fa:1
value 40990417
address 19BSHUaJ8YxsdLTGAs1aeGjxKzyQdtsY2Z
value 1626702809
address 1Hgk9vFqapiYF7Ng9CrwJJxSYMCCChRJFo